SDL_GetTouchFingers - Man Page
Get a list of active fingers for a given touch device.
Header File
Defined in SDL3/SDL_touch.h
Synopsis
#include "SDL3/SDL.h" SDL_Finger ** SDL_GetTouchFingers(SDL_TouchID touchID, int *count);
Function Parameters
- touchID
the ID of a touch device.
- count
a pointer filled in with the number of fingers returned, can be NULL.
Return Value
( SDL_Finger ) Returns a NULL terminated array of
SDL_Finger
pointers or NULL on failure; call
SDL_GetError () for more information. This is a single allocation that should be freed with SDL_free () when it is no longer needed.
Availability
This function is available since SDL 3.2.0.
